Let us take into consideration the unguided meditation by yourself.

The stress reducing technique helped me in gaining the new perspective over the stressful situations. It helps in keeping mind calm and creates a motivational sense in the psychology. It increases self awareness and helps in focusing. Meditation reduces negative emotions and increases imagination and creativity. It also increases patience and tolerance. All these psychological changes helps in perfectly balancing the personal life and work life and relieves the person from getting stressed and pressurised and helps him in making better decisions.
